开源项目管理工具如何进行任务分配?
在开源项目管理中,任务分配是确保项目顺利进行的关键环节。合理的任务分配可以提高团队协作效率,确保项目按时完成。本文将探讨开源项目管理工具如何进行任务分配,并提供一些建议,帮助开源项目管理者优化任务分配流程。
一、开源项目管理工具概述
开源项目管理工具是指用于开源项目管理的软件,旨在帮助项目管理者、开发者、贡献者等各方高效协作。常见的开源项目管理工具有GitLab、Jira、Trello、Asana等。这些工具具备以下特点:
版本控制:支持代码版本管理,方便追踪代码变更和问题修复。
任务管理:提供任务分配、进度跟踪、优先级排序等功能。
团队协作:支持多人协作,方便沟通和交流。
项目文档:提供项目文档管理功能,方便团队成员查阅。
集成其他工具:与其他工具(如邮件、即时通讯等)集成,提高工作效率。
二、开源项目管理工具任务分配方法
- 任务创建与分配
(1)创建任务:项目管理者在开源项目管理工具中创建任务,包括任务名称、描述、优先级、截止日期等信息。
(2)分配任务:根据团队成员的技能、经验和任务难度,将任务分配给相应的成员。
- 任务跟踪与进度管理
(1)任务状态更新:团队成员在完成任务后,需在开源项目管理工具中更新任务状态,如已完成、进行中、待办等。
(2)进度跟踪:项目管理者可通过工具查看任务进度,了解项目整体进展。
- 任务沟通与协作
(1)在线沟通:团队成员可通过开源项目管理工具的即时通讯功能进行在线沟通,讨论任务相关问题。
(2)文件共享:团队成员可共享相关文件,如代码、文档等,方便协作。
- 任务反馈与优化
(1)任务评价:项目管理者对团队成员完成任务的情况进行评价,包括任务完成质量、进度等。
(2)任务优化:根据任务评价结果,对任务分配和执行过程进行优化,提高团队协作效率。
三、任务分配建议
明确任务目标:在分配任务前,确保团队成员对任务目标有清晰的认识。
考虑团队成员能力:根据团队成员的技能、经验和任务难度,合理分配任务。
优先级排序:根据任务的重要性和紧急程度,对任务进行优先级排序。
鼓励团队成员参与:鼓励团队成员积极参与任务分配和执行过程,提高团队凝聚力。
定期沟通与反馈:定期与团队成员沟通,了解任务进展,及时解决问题。
优化任务分配流程:根据项目实际情况,不断优化任务分配流程,提高团队协作效率。
总之,开源项目管理工具在任务分配方面具有诸多优势,可以帮助项目管理者优化任务分配流程,提高团队协作效率。在实际操作中,项目管理者需结合项目特点和团队成员情况,灵活运用开源项目管理工具,确保项目顺利进行。
猜你喜欢:制造业项目管理